Bruschetta Chicken Bake Ingredients
For the Chicken Marinade
• Chicken – main protein source; opt for fresh for the best flavor, but turkey can be a leaner alternative.
• Olive Oil – adds richness; enhances seasoning and mouthfeel throughout the dish.
• Minced Garlic – for aromatic depth; fresh is preferred, but jarred works in a pinch.
• Italian Seasoning – a blend of Italian herbs; feel free to adjust or swap with dried basil and oregano.
• Salt and Pepper – essential for flavor enhancement; personalize the amounts to suit your taste.
For the Bake
• Cherry Tomatoes – provides sweetness and acidity; substitute with chopped regular tomatoes if needed.
• Mozzarella Cheese – melts beautifully to enhance creaminess; try provolone or gouda for a twist.
• Parmesan Cheese – optional but adds a salty depth and delightful crust; highly recommended.
• Fresh Basil – essential garnish for that authentic bruschetta flavor; adds freshness to the final dish.
• Balsamic Glaze – optional drizzle; enhances both flavor and presentation for that extra touch.

How to Make Bruschetta Chicken Bake
Preheat your oven to 190°C (375°F) to ensure an even cook on your chicken. This step is crucial for achieving that delicious golden brown on your bake!
Season the chicken by tossing chunks in a bowl with olive oil, minced gar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Make sure every piece is well-coated for maximum flavor.
Sear the seasoned chicken in a hot skillet over medium-high heat. Cook for about 2–3 minutes on each side until it’s golden brown and fragrant. This builds a lovely crust!
Prepare your baking dish by transferring the seared chicken to a shallow, oven-safe dish. This makes for easy serving and cleanup later.
Assemble the dish by evenly topping the chicken with diced cherry tomatoes, mozzarella, and a sprinkle of Parmesan cheese. Layering these ingredients creates a flavor-packed experience!
Bake in the preheated oven for 20–25 minutes. The chicken should be fully cooked, and the cheese should melt and bubble delightfully. Keep an eye on it for that perfect finish!
Garnish your bake with fresh basil and, if you’d like, drizzle some balsamic glaze over the top for added flavor and elegance before serving.
Optional: Pair with garlic bread or a fresh salad for a complete meal.

How to Store and Freeze Bruschetta Chicken Bake
Fridge: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Allow it to cool thoroughly before sealing to maintain freshness.
Freezer: You can freeze the Bruschetta Chicken Bake for up to 2 months. Wrap it tightly in foil or use a freezer-safe container to prevent freezer burn.
Reheating: To reheat, thaw overnight in the fridge. Warm it in the oven at 190°C (375°F) for about 15-20 minutes until heated through and the cheese is melted.
Make-Ahead: For a convenient meal prep, prepare the dish up to the baking stage, cover, and refrigerate. Bake it fresh whenever you’re ready to enjoy!

Expert Tips for Bruschetta Chicken Bake
Don’t Overcrowd: Ensure you sear chicken in batches if necessary. Overcrowding can trap steam and prevent a golden crust from forming.
Check Temperature: Use a meat thermometer to confirm that chicken reaches an internal temperature of 75°C (165°F) for safe eating.
Fresh Ingredients: Whenever possible, opt for fresh herbs and ingredients. They elevate the flavor of your Bruschetta Chicken Bake to new heights.
Cheese Variations: If you want a different flavor profile, try using other cheeses like fontina or Monterey Jack for a twist.
Make-Ahead Magic: Prep everything up to the baking step in advance. Cover and refrigerate, and then pop it in the oven when ready to serve.
Reheat Wisely: For the best texture when reheating leftovers, use an oven instead of a microwave if possible, ensuring that cheese gets melty and delicious again!

What if my chicken doesn’t get a golden crust when searing?
Not a problem! If your chicken isn’t achieving that beautiful golden crust, it may be a sign of overcrowding in the pan. Make sure there’s enough space between the chicken pieces so they can brown evenly. Additionally, let the chicken cook undisturbed for those 2-3 minutes without flipping too early. If all else fails, a little extra time can help create the scrumptious crust you’re after.
